'Eid al-Fitr
It has been authenticated from the Prophet (صلى الله عليه و سلم) that when he reached Madinah, he found that the people would celebrate two particular days in the year as part of their custom. He (صلى الله عليه و سلم) said, "Verily Allah has replaced these two days of yours with two that are better; the day of 'Nahar (Slaughter)' and the day of 'Fitr (Breaking the fast)'"
